PCB assembly includes the process of putting electronic components onto a PCB substrate, developing an integrated electronic circuit. This process can be conducted through different approaches, consisting of Surface Mount Technology (SMT), an extensively utilized technique that permits greater component thickness and decreased manufacturing expenses. SMT PCB assembly is specifically preferred for its effectiveness, enabling rapid production cycles, and is fit for small to medium-sized production runs. One of the important elements of PCB manufacturing is the material choice, mostly the substrate used to produce the circuits. Traditional materials consist of FR-4, a flame-retardant epoxy resin, however there are various other options, such as high-frequency RF materials, ceramic PCBs, and aluminum PCBs that supply distinct residential properties, catering to particular requirements in markets like aerospace, telecommunications, and vehicle.

In the PCB fabrication process, numerous strategies are utilized to develop effective and trusted circuits. These consist of drilling, lamination, and etching processes, along with the important action of via filling, where vias are loaded with conductive materials to lower the dimension of the board and improve efficiency. The interplay in between PCB design and manufacturing is important in determining the success of electronic circuit boards. Engineers need to follow certain PCB design rules to make certain that the end product meets its designated feature. This consists of recognizing the needed copper thickness, trace width, and layer matter for the PCB. Designers also utilize various design software to mimic the behavior of the circuits before physical production, which helps recognize possible problems early at the same time. Working together very closely with manufacturing companions throughout the design stage cultivates a far better understanding of production capacities and constraints, causing more effective end results.
